Прикладное программирование. Web-приложения

Основы react

Теоретические сведения

Лекция

Задание

Переделайте вторую программу из предыдущей части под react.

Для выставления оценки создайте компонент со следующими свойствами:

external interface GradeProps : Props {
    var grade: Int
    var setGrade: (Int) -> Unit
}

Для элемента ввода переопределите функцию onChange, которая берет объект из события (it.target), проверяет новое значение и, если оно правильное, вызывает функцию setGrade.